Our client is looking to strengthen their commercial team by appointing an experienced Account Manager to manage and develop relationships across key customers and Third-Party Logistics providers (3PLs).

Experience in Account Management or CX/UX within a software, eCommerce, logistics, or digital solutions environment would be highly advantageous.

Please Note: This is a hybrid working full-time permanent opportunity with excellent long-term career prospects for the right candidate.

Role Overview

Working closely with the Sales, Product, Customer Operations, Onboarding, and Project Delivery teams will be essential in ensuring a seamless customer experience across strategically important accounts. The primary objective is to support customer growth, strengthen existing relationships, maximise adoption of digital delivery solutions, and improve overall retention and commercial performance.

Key Responsibilities

  • Become a subject-matter expert across our clients delivery management and eCommerce software solutions
  • Manage and develop relationships with key 3PL providers and strategic customer accounts
  • Lead customer meetings, account reviews, and commercial discussions to support long-term customer satisfaction and retention
  • Identify upsell, cross-sell, and growth opportunities across existing customer accounts
  • Support post go-live customer activity, ensuring clients maximise value from the platform and services
  • Work closely with internal teams including Product, Development, Onboarding, Customer Support, and Project Delivery to ensure successful customer outcomes
  • Deliver customer demonstrations, training sessions, and supporting documentation where required
  • Translate technical information into clear, customer-friendly language

Desirable

  • Previous experience within Account Management, Customer Success, or Sales
  • Exposure to eCommerce, logistics, software, SaaS, or digital technology environments
  • Experience working with 3PL providers or strategic customer accounts
  • Strong commercial awareness and ability to identify sales opportunities
  • Excellent customer service and stakeholder management skills
  • Excellent attention to detail and organisational skills
